Масштабируемость подразумевает возможность увеличения производительности и расширения возможностей проекта без необходимости соразмерного увеличения затрат. Вот основные шаги, которые помогут повысить масштабируемость проекта.
Первым шагом является определение четких целей и приоритетов. Понимание ключевых метрик и ожиданий от проекта позволяет лучше спланировать его развитие и масштабирование. Настройка конкретных и измеримых KPI (ключевых показателей эффективности) позволяет отслеживать успеваемость и устанавливать реалистичные цели.
Далее стоит разработать модульную архитектуру. Такой подход позволяет отделять разные компоненты проекта, что существенно упрощает обновления и адаптацию. Модульные решения позволяют сосредоточиться на определенных аспектах и удобно интегрировать новые функции или технологии по мере необходимости.
К тому же, важно внедрять автоматизацию. Использование технологий автоматизации может значительно повысить эффективность процессов и сократить время, затрачиваемое на выполнение операций. Это может быть автоматизация отчетности, аналитики или даже автоматических ответов на вопросы пользователей.
Следующим шагом является учет гибкости в ресурсах. Разработка проекта с возможностью быстрого добавления ресурсов, таких как дополнительные серверы или помощники, способствует большей надежности и удобству масштабирования. Это позволит поддерживать одинаковый уровень качества даже во время роста проекта.
Нельзя забывать и о поддерживании коммуникации между всеми участниками проекта и заинтересованными сторонами. Создание совместной рабочей среды помогает нам лучше понимать, какие аспекты работают, а какие требуют внимания, что также влияет на масштабируемость.
Важно наладить планирование и управление данными. Эффективное управление данными помогает поддерживать высокую производительность и снижать затраты. Условия подготовки данных, хранения и анализа поддержки могут облегчить рабочие процессы и улучшить качество производимых результатов.
Таким образом, создание масштабируемых проектов требует четкого определения целей, разработки модульной архитектуры, внедрения автоматизации, учета гибкости ресурсов, налаживания коммуникации и эффективного управления данными. Эти меры помогут обеспечить успех и адаптивность по мере роста проекта.
Источник: http://expertstroj.ru
Комментариев пока нет.

